The Director of Recreational Soccer is responsible for cultivating a love of the game, and also to provide an environment that creates positive culture and promotes coach and player development. The Director will be responsible for providing continuity for the overall soccer experience for players, coaches, and parents that is consistent with the club mission and vision. Cook Inlet Soccer Club (CISC) is seeking to hire a Director of Recreational Soccer to develop, operate and oversee the club's recreational programs. The Club has approximately 2,500 registrations annually in club programs with players ranging from U4 to U18.
Job Description:
Full time, salaried position with time split between the field and office Oversee all aspects of the recreational program, including but not limited to: Develop, operate, and oversee recreational club programs, including annual budget and tracking Maintain and grow the recreational program and ensure it remains sustainable Recruit, direct, organize and supervise recreational players, coaching staff and referees
Primary Duties and Responsibilities:
Create and execute the Recreation Program yearly schedule and timeline Work directly with the Director of Coaching to facilitate the transition of players from recreational programs to competitive programs Book facilities for the recreational program Manage inventory of equipment and player kits and place orders as needed Communicate with soccer community (parents, players, other clubs & organizations) Maintain and implement a written coaching syllabus for recreational programs. Conduct recreational camps Observe and evaluate sessions as appropriate, offering guidance where necessary. Provide support to coaches to improve player development. Conduct coach's meetings Provide a standardized written curriculum to progressively guide a player's progress from U4-U18 age groups. Lead player and coach recruitment for the recreational program Create marketing material and a plan for the recreational program and execute it Represent the club at functions, meetings, and events as directed by the executive director Recruit teams for tournaments and friendlies Submit reports and attend board meetings Pursue sponsorship opportunities and maintain current relationships Execute sponsorship agreements as they relate to the recreational program
Qualifications:
Excellent verbal/written communication and dispute resolution skills Demonstrates leadership qualities. Strong organizational and time management skills. Demonstrates ability to relate to and motivate youth and adults. Ability to develop and execute a long-term vision for a growing soccer club Committed to working a nontraditional work schedule. Successful completion of a background check Bachelor's Degree preferred Passion for soccer is a bonus Minimum USSF "D" license or ability to obtain it within 12 months of hire

About Us:
The CISC mission is to provide the youth athlete with a positive soccer experience, which incorporates the teaching of proper skill development, team participation, and fun. Our coaches are expected to help build good character by; helping each player gain self-confidence, teach good sportsmanship, and to respect all those who participate in any soccer environment. CISC provides a full-service professional office staff and club trainers that are dedicated to serving its members. Many of the local high school and amateur teams are comprised of Cook Inlet Soccer Club players and many other players in the area have been developed in the club's grassroots and pre-competitive programs. Cook Inlet Soccer Club has promoted players to many colleges and universities in the western United States and has placed local players on the State and Regional Olympic Teams and even at the National Team Level.
Club Philosophy:
CISC believes that our organization plays a fundamental role in the evolution of soccer in the United States. Children participate in youth soccer for a variety of reasons, and it is our responsibility to offer programs that encourage, excite, and energize every player regardless of ability. CISC understands that the most important aspect of youth soccer is the opportunity to teach life lessons so all children can benefit from the values taught through teamwork, effort, responsibility, and commitment.
